This SPONGEBOB SQUAREPANTS outing is presented in the format of an underwater radio show on Bikini Bottom's WH2O. On the 2006 collection, SpongeBob and his animated friends offer up a fun and eclectic set of tunes, including the Beach Boys-influenced title track, the Rolling Stones-inspired "Under My Rock," and the Tom Waits-like "Fishin' for Money," ensuring that the album will be enjoyed by kids and adults alike. $15.99 Less than a year after releasing 2005's HONKYTONK UNIVERSITY, country superstar Toby Keith unveiled another full-length studio outing. On WHITE TRASH WITH MONEY, the Oklahoma native draws from earlier phases of his career, while also heading into less-familiar musical territory. Keith slips into crooner mode (a la 1996's gentle BLUE MOON) on the pleading "Crash Here Tonight," and while he gets political on "Ain't No Right Way," the song, ultimately, proves to be a wistful ballad. "Get Drunk and Be Somebody" livens things up with a gleefully raucous vibe buoyed by prominent horn lines, while "A Little Too Late" mines an uncharacteristic "countrypolitan" vein, as Keith sings over lush orchestral backing.
